Eligibility criteria
- Inclusion Criteria:
- • Patients must be at least 50 years old
- • Patients must report memory complaints
- • Patients must show signs of MCI (amnestic single or multiple domain) on the following short cognitive tests
- Exclusion Criteria:
- • Probable Alzheimer's Disease according to NINCDS-ADRDA criteria (MA patients will be excluded from the study because false-positive errors only concern MCI status, not AD)
- • Psychiatric disorders (schizophrenia, bipolar disorder)
- • Cranial trauma
- • Developmental pathologies
- • Depression (score greater than or equal to 10 on GDS)
- • Psychotropic medication if modified in the last 3 months
